Testament to Rigor Content and Structure Widders Advanced Calculus isnt a casual stroll through the mathematical landscape Its a rigorous climb demanding a solid foundation in single and multivariable calculus The books strength lies in its systematic approach building upon fundamental concepts to progressively introduce more advanced topics The second edition refines and enhances the already comprehensive first edition strengthening its position as a cornerstone text for rigorous undergraduate and beginning graduatelevel courses The book covers a wide range of topics including Sequences and Series Widder dedicates considerable attention to the convergence and divergence of sequences and series laying the groundwork for later topics The treatment here is particularly rigorous emphasizing proofs and careful analysis RealValued Functions A detailed examination of limits continuity differentiability and integrability of realvalued functions forms the core of the text The epsilondelta definition of limits is explored thoroughly reinforcing a precise understanding of analysis Differential Equations A significant portion of the book is devoted to ordinary differential equations providing a strong foundation in both theory and solution techniques The coverage includes both linear and nonlinear equations 2 Integral Calculus The exploration of Riemann integration is exceptionally detailed leading to a comprehensive understanding of integration techniques and their theoretical underpinnings Lebesgue integration although not covered in the depth found in dedicated measure theory texts receives some attention Fourier Series and Integrals A substantial section explores Fourier analysis providing a solid introduction to this crucial area of applied mathematics The theoretical basis is carefully explained complemented by illustrative examples Practical Strategies for Success Conquering Widders Advanced Calculus requires more than just reading it demands active Questions FAQs 1 Is Widders Advanced Calculus suitable for selfstudy While challenging selfstudy is possible with sufficient dedication A strong mathematical foundation and access to supplementary resources are essential 2 How does Widders book compare to other advanced calculus texts Compared to texts like Apostol or Rudin Widder presents a more accessible introduction to advanced concepts yet maintains a rigorous approach The style is perhaps less abstract than Rudin but more demanding than many introductory texts 3 What prerequisites are necessary to successfully use this book A solid understanding of single and multivariable calculus linear algebra and some familiarity with proof techniques are essential prerequisites 4 Are there solutions manuals available While a formal solutions manual might not be readily available numerous online resources and discussions can provide guidance and solutions to select problems 5 Is this book appropriate for all students studying advanced calculus While its a highly regarded text its rigor makes it more suitable for students pursuing mathematics or closely related fields Students needing a less demanding approach might benefit from a more introductory text
